Key Differences
Goliath (A) is a heavy welded steel stand with a large 9-gallon water capacity and a high average rating from fewer reviews, best for users who need maximum stability for 5–12 ft live trees. Krinner (B) focuses on one-person setup with a secure trunk grip and foot-pedal locking, plus a water-level indicator, making it better for single installers and quick adjustments but priced in a higher tier and requiring a separate footprint for the base

Krinner Christmas Tree Stand XL - Green, single-cable operation
Krinner Christmas Tree Stand XL holds live trees up to 10 ft with a single-cable setup and built-in water indicator. Easy foot pedal locking plus a secure trunk lock system, no tools needed. Customers note stability and reliable performance
